Game Design Library creates bite-sized game design content that informs and inspires, focusing on game design mechanics, concepts, and related topics through short videos and deep-dives. The channel features tutorials and explanatory videos (e.g., 'Cool Game Mechanics' and '5 Cool Mechanics in...') with an emphasis on mechanics, design decisions, and storytelling, plus occasional interviews or behind-the-scenes content. It publishes frequently, with an average of about 4.8K views per video across 520 published works and a broad search footprint around game design topics.

What type of content does Game Design Library make?

Game Design Library creates video essay content about game design and development, with titles such as 'Coolest Game Mechanics of 2025', 'Every Cool Game Mechanic I Covered in April 2026', 'Cool Card Play Mechanics in Games', and '5 Cool Mechanics in Sintopia', indicating a focus on mechanics analysis and design concepts. The channel's uploads appear to average around 4.8K views per video, with recent videos ranging from 83 to 10.5K views, and an implied upload frequency of roughly multiple videos per week.
